一种含苯硼酸基的单体和聚合物的制备及应用  

Preparation and application of monomer and polymer containing phenylboronic acid

摘  要:以4-羟基苯硼酸及甲基丙烯酰氯为原料,在三乙胺的存在下,经过酯化反应得到甲基丙烯酸苯硼酸酯。以AIBN为引发剂进行聚合反应,得到聚甲基丙烯酸苯硼酸酯。通过核磁共振氢谱(1HNMR)和傅立叶红外光谱(FTIR)表征了单体和聚合物的结构,利用DSC分析了聚甲基丙烯酸苯硼酸酯的热力学性质。利用聚甲基丙烯酸苯硼酸酯中的硼羟基与多羟基化合物的相互作用,该聚合物可以用来吸附低浓度的聚乙烯醇溶液中的聚乙烯醇。通过COD值测试,证明聚甲基丙烯酸苯硼酸酯可以与低浓度的PVA溶液相互作用,从而降低PVA溶液的COD值。Phenylboronic acid methacrylate was synthesized by esterification between 4-hydroxyl-phenylboronic acid and methacryloyl chloride at the present of triethylamine. By using zaodiisobutyronitrile as initiator,the relating polymer was obtained. The chemical structures of monomer and polymer were characterized by 1HNMR and Infrared spectra. The thermodynamic property of poly phenylboronic acid methacrylate was analyzed by Differential Scanning Calorimetry( DSC). The polymer can be used to treat polyvinyl alcohol solution with low concentration because of the interaction between hydroxyl groups in PVA and B-OH. The result of COD value demonstrates that poly phenylboronic acid methacrylate can interact with PVA solution,COD value decreased.
